ENY2, the Enhancer of yellow 2 transcription factor, functions within the nucleus as a protein crucial for mRNA export and histone deubiquitination, thereby influencing gene expression. A pronounced increase in ENY2 expression has been observed in various cancers, as shown by current studies. Nevertheless, the exact relationship between ENY2 and pan-cancer occurrences is not completely established. We also concentrated on head and neck squamous cell carcinoma (HNSC), analyzing ENY2's connections with clinical presentation, prognosis, genes exhibiting co-expression, differentially expressed genes (DEGs), and immune cell infiltration. The expression of ENY2 exhibited a remarkable difference, not just across various cancer types, but also within various molecular and immune subcategories of cancers. The high accuracy of predicting cancers, coupled with significant correlations to the prognosis of specific cancers, indicates that ENY2 could serve as a valuable diagnostic and prognostic biomarker for cancers. ENY2 exhibited substantial correlations with clinical stage, gender, histological grade, and the presence of lymphovascular invasion in patients with head and neck squamous cell carcinoma (HNSC). A higher level of ENY2 expression in head and neck squamous cell carcinoma (HNSC) might predict poorer overall survival (OS), disease-specific survival (DSS), and progression-free interval (PFI), particularly within varying subgroups of head and neck squamous cell carcinoma (HNSC). ENY2 correlated significantly with both pan-cancer diagnosis and prognosis, emerging as an independent prognostic risk factor specifically in HNSC, and potentially serving as a promising therapeutic target in cancer.

For autism spectrum disorder (ASD), applied behavioral analysis (ABA) stands as the preferred treatment option, and is believed to have the potential to enhance patient results. The delivery of treatment can be modulated in intensity, falling into either comprehensive or focused categories. Extensive ABA interventions, addressing various developmental arenas, encompass 20-40 hours of weekly therapy. Targeted ABA therapy typically addresses individual behaviors and requires 10-20 hours per week of treatment time. Trained therapists conduct a patient evaluation to determine the appropriate treatment intensity; nevertheless, the final determination remains highly subjective and lacks a standardized framework. An ML model for predicting treatment type, either comprehensive or focused ABA, was developed and evaluated utilizing retrospective data from 359 patients diagnosed with ASD. Data inputs were diversified, featuring information on demographics, schooling history, behavioral patterns, skill sets, and the patient's individual objectives. The XGBoost gradient-boosted tree ensemble technique was used to create a prediction model, which was then compared to a standard-of-care comparator, with criteria derived from the Behavior Analyst Certification Board's treatment guidelines. Prediction model efficacy was determined through examination of the area under the receiver operating characteristic curve (AUROC), sensitivity, specificity, positive predictive value (PPV), and negative predictive value (NPV).
The prediction model's classification of patients into comprehensive and focused treatment groups proved highly effective (AUROC 0.895; 95% CI 0.811-0.962), significantly outperforming the standard of care comparator (AUROC 0.767; 95% CI 0.629-0.891). Regarding the prediction model's performance, sensitivity reached 0.789, specificity 0.808, positive predictive value 0.6, and negative predictive value 0.913. From the 71 patients' data, which was used to test the prediction model, only 14 misclassifications occurred. A substantial number (n=10) of misclassifications incorrectly identified patients who received focused ABA treatment as having undergone comprehensive ABA treatment, yet the care still had therapeutic benefits. The model's predictive capability was most strongly linked to the ability to bathe, age, and the amount of ABA treatment per week.
This research underscores the precision of the ML prediction model in determining the correct intensity for ABA treatment plans, which is facilitated by readily available patient data. Standardizing ABA treatment selection, facilitated by this method, can optimize treatment intensity for ASD patients and improve resource allocation.

Globally, there's a rising trend in employing patient-reported outcome measures within clinical practices for individuals receiving total knee arthroplasty (TKA) and total hip arthroplasty (THA). The patient experience with these tools, regarding the completion of PROMs, is not illuminated by current literature, which reveals a noticeable deficiency in studies addressing patient viewpoints. This Danish orthopedic clinic study aimed to comprehensively analyze how patients experience, perceive, and understand the application of PROMs in relation to total hip and total knee arthroplasty.
Individuals scheduled for or who had recently undergone total hip arthroplasty (THA) or total knee arthroplasty (TKA) due to primary osteoarthritis were recruited for one-on-one interviews, which were meticulously audio-recorded and transcribed in their entirety. The analysis was underpinned by the principles of qualitative content analysis.
In the course of interviews, 33 adult patients, with 18 female participants, were included. Individuals exhibited an age range from 52 to 86, with an average of 7015 years. The investigation uncovered four overarching themes: a) motivation and demotivation toward completion, b) the act of completing a PROM questionnaire, c) the surrounding environment for questionnaire completion, and d) recommendations on applying PROMs.
The majority of participants scheduled for TKA/THA surgeries demonstrated a lack of complete knowledge concerning the purpose of completing PROMs. A yearning to aid others sparked the drive to act. Inability to utilize electronic technology contributed to a decline in motivation. Regarding the completion of PROMs, a spectrum of user experiences emerged, varying from effortless use to perceived technical hurdles. The flexibility offered by outpatient clinics or home settings for PROM completion was lauded by participants; however, some participants were unable to complete them on their own. The completion of the task was heavily reliant on the assistance provided, particularly for those participants lacking robust electronic resources.
